Output e7cd5191bc511449882b87add9ea72179fe094b1698947e1332182fa496413e0:4

value
29594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2004b46d0a43b05d853a2d06c877dfd77b225ee8 OP_EQUAL
address
34cKBaQZPSjp4SEA2aEAPdVHJBuNkDVNUj
transaction
e7cd5191bc511449882b87add9ea72179fe094b1698947e1332182fa496413e0